The 5 years I played alto, I mainly listened to Charlie parker.

He was my altime heroe, he was who gave me the most insight about everything jazz related.

Now with my tenor, I listen to John Coltrane, Sonny Rollins, Those are the main people.

I have a few Coltrane abersolds however there quite chalenging to master.

The Be-bop style of Coltrane is a completely different way of hearing jazz, / improvising in sink with the background beats as charlie parker was.

So its a complete change for me.

however I got the parker style, aswell as more mellow cool jazz down.

Now its time to expand my learnings towards coltrane and more true jazz tones, if that makes sence.

So I'm working hard to analyze his solo's and progressing my field of music.
